Most likely, one of two things happened.
A) Either your site got hit by the algorithm and lost rankings.....
B) Or..... your competitor was favored by the algorithm, moved up, and you lost rankings.
There are other possibilities, unrelated to the Google update, but checking if one of these, and which one of these, hit you is important to understand your next step. If you have a position tracking project running on SEMrush you can add competitors to the project and see who moved up and when.
Since Google has not disclosed what this update was based upon, it is hard to know what can be done. It might be based upon how links are valued, how content is valued, user behavior, or something else, or a big mix of things.
